Relative Search:
Baidu Google
Edit this listing

Power Scape Landscaping

27 Beaver Run Rd
Lafayette , NJ 07848
973-300-4603

Driving Directions

From:
To: 27 Beaver Run Rd ,Lafayette , NJ 07848